1. Introduction to Problem Gambling

Problem gambling, also known as gambling disorder, is a behavioral addiction characterized by the inability to control gambling behavior, leading to significant harm or distress. It is a complex condition that can affect individuals of all ages, backgrounds, and socioeconomic statuses. While the exact causes of problem gambling are not fully understood, research suggests that a combination of genetic, environmental, and psychological factors contribute to its development.

2. Understanding Genetic Factors

Genetic factors play a crucial role in the development of problem gambling. Studies have shown that individuals with a family history of gambling problems are more likely to develop the disorder themselves. This suggests that there may be a genetic predisposition to problem gambling, although it is important to note that genetics alone do not determine whether an individual will develop the disorder.

3. The Link Between Genetics and Problem Gambling

The link between genetics and problem gambling can be attributed to several factors. First, genetic variations can influence the brain's reward system, making individuals more susceptible to the reinforcing effects of gambling. Second, genetic factors may affect impulsivity and risk-taking behaviors, which are commonly associated with problem gambling. Finally, genetic predispositions can influence the way individuals respond to stress, leading to increased vulnerability to gambling-related problems.

4. Research Findings on Genetic Influences

Research on genetic influences in problem gambling has yielded several significant findings. For example, studies have identified specific genes that may be associated with gambling disorder, such as DRD4 and COMT. Additionally, research has shown that individuals with certain genetic markers are more likely to develop problem gambling when exposed to gambling-related stimuli.

6. The Role of Brain Chemistry

The brain's reward system is central to the development of problem gambling. This system involves the release of dopamine, a neurotransmitter that is associated with pleasure and reward. Individuals with genetic predispositions to problem gambling may have altered dopamine levels or receptor sensitivity, making them more susceptible to the reinforcing effects of gambling.

8. Are there any effective treatments for problem gambling?

- Yes, there are several effective treatments for problem gambling, including cognitive-behavioral therapy, motivational interviewing, and medication. The most effective treatment approach depends on the individual's specific needs and circumstances.

9. Can problem gambling be prevented?

- Yes, problem gambling can be prevented by addressing risk factors, such as exposure to gambling and family dynamics. Early intervention and education can help reduce the risk of developing problem gambling.

10. How can individuals seek help for problem gambling?

- Individuals seeking help for problem gambling can contact a mental health professional, such as a psychologist or counselor. They can also find support through self-help groups, such as Gamblers Anonymous, or by contacting a local gambling helpline.
